Three SGTC Lady Jets sign Division I scholarships to play at next level

Congratulations to three members of the SGTC Lady Jets for signing letters of intent to play basketball at the Division I level next season. Moe Shida has agreed to play at New Mexico State University; Femme Sikuzani signed with the University of Texas in Austin and Hope Butera will join Florida International University in Miami. SGTC Lady Jets recognized as NJCAA Academic Team for 2019 - 2020

The South Georgia Technical College 2019 – 2020 Lady Jets basketball team was honored recently as an NJCAA Academic All-American team for the 2019-2020 season with a 3.49 overall GPA. The Lady Jets also posted the best win-loss record in the history of the men’s and women’s program with a 30 – 2 overall record on the court which earned them their fourth consecutive trip to the NJCAA national tournament in Lubbock, Texas before it was cancelled due to COVID-19.    The National Junior...
